A B72547G3200K038 Varistor is a type of device designed to prevent electrical transients from damaging the circuitry in electronic circuit boards. Varistors are also referred to as Surge Suppressors, Voltage-Dependent Resistors or "MOVs (Metal-Oxide Varistors)". They are commonly used in high-voltage and power-line protection applications, where high voltages and transients are present.
Varistors are voltage-dependent devices that offer an extremely low resistance in their normal operational range. In most applications, Varistors are applied with a parallel configuration so that if a voltage exceeds the device\'s maximum rating, a short circuit will take place, reducing the voltage and current surge to safe levels.
